Keeping synthetic chlorinated pools needs regular checking of chlorine amounts and h2o high-quality. Pool operators and homeowners must Look at the chlorine focus usually to be sure it stays within the encouraged range. As well tiny chlorine can cause insufficient sanitation, enabling micro organism and algae to prosper. On the other hand, abnormal chlorine ranges could potentially cause skin and eye irritation for swimmers. The perfect chlorine degree for synthetic chlorinated pools commonly falls amongst 1 and 3 elements per million (ppm). Protecting this harmony is important for supplying a cushty and Safe and sound swimming experience.
As well as chlorine concentrations, synthetic chlorinated swimming pools require appropriate pH harmony. The pH of pool water really should ideally be concerning seven.2 and 7.6. If your pH is too lower, the water turns into acidic, bringing about corrosion of pool devices and discomfort for swimmers. In case the pH is simply too higher, chlorine gets to be a lot less effective, cutting down its capability to sanitize the h2o. Typical tests and adjustment of pH levels assist be sure that artificial chlorinated swimming pools stay nicely-balanced and comfortable for buyers. Pool entrepreneurs frequently use pH testing kits and chemical adjustments to maintain the correct pH concentrations of their pools.
Yet another critical aspect of artificial chlorinated pools is using stabilizers. Chlorine can degrade promptly when subjected to sunlight, minimizing its usefulness being a disinfectant. To beat this, pool house owners typically increase cyanuric acid, a stabilizer that assists lengthen the lifetime of chlorine in out of doors swimming pools. Without stabilizers, chlorine degrees can fall fast, demanding frequent additions to keep up appropriate sanitation. By utilizing the correct number of stabilizer, artificial chlorinated pools can stay cleaner for extended periods with nominal chlorine reduction.
Artificial chlorinated pools also need plan maintenance outside of chemical balancing. Filtration methods Enjoy a vital job in preserving the drinking water cleanse by eradicating particles, Filth, and natural make a difference. Pool filters, like sand filters, cartridge filters, and diatomaceous earth filters, enable entice impurities and prevent them from circulating within the drinking water. Normal cleaning and backwashing of filters be certain they function effectively. On top of that, pool owners should really skim the drinking water floor, vacuum the pool flooring, and brush the pool partitions to circumvent algae buildup and keep water clarity. Proper routine maintenance helps artificial chlorinated pools remain in optimum issue for swimmers.

Regardless of the quite a few benefits of artificial chlorinated swimming pools, it is important for pool proprietors and operators to stick to safety recommendations and very best practices. Good storage and dealing with of chlorine and also other pool chemicals are crucial to forestall accidents and chemical imbalances. Chlorine need to be stored inside of a amazing, dry location clear of direct sunlight and incompatible substances. Mixing chlorine with other chemical compounds, such as ammonia or acids, can develop harmful reactions. Pool servicing staff should be qualified in chemical protection and adhere to advisable rules for managing and software.
